Who It's For
This gauge is ideal for people performing repeated thickness checks where consistency matters: leather workers, veneer specialists, textile inspectors, paper or film quality control teams and hobbyists who need lab-grade resolution without complex setup. Its one-handed operation and clear display speed up batches of measurements.
It is less suited to applications that require interior, ID/OD or depth measurements or to users who prefer a multi-function caliper for general workshop use; those users should consider keeping a digital vernier caliper as a complement for other dimension checks.

Specifications
| Resolution | 0.00005in / 0.001mm |
| Measuring range | 0-1in / 0-25.4mm |
| Measuring surface | 10mm aluminum alloy anvil |
| Body material | Aluminum alloy / Iron |
| Weight | Approximately 245g |
| Size | 138 x 93 x 25mm |
| Operating temperature | 0C to 40C (32F to 104F) |
